When Do You Need a New AC?
Your AC is Old or Slow
An AC that is more than 10 years old could probably use to be replaced. Newer models are better at saving energy and cooling your home.
It Breaks Down a Lot
If you call the repair person often, it could cost you more than a new AC. Sometimes it’s better to replace it.
Your Electricity Bill is Going Up
If your energy bills are getting higher without you using more electricity, your AC might be working too hard because it’s old or not working well.
Poor Cooling
Cool rooms and warm rooms in the same home may mean your AC is not working right or that it is too small.
How to Pick the Right AC Installation Dallas Home
Central Air Conditioning
Most homes are equipped with this kind of heating system. It uses ducts (air tunnels) to spread cool air everywhere. If you do not want to change the existing system, central heating is your best choice.
Ductless Mini-Split Systems
If your home does not have ducts, or if you want to cool just certain rooms, ductless systems are great. They have one outdoor unit and one or more indoor units.
What Energy Ratings Mean
Look for the SEER rating. This tells you how energy efficient the AC is. Higher SEER means better energy savings. In Dallas, it’s best to pick ACs with a SEER rating of 14 or more.
Other Features
- Variable speed: This function works at reduced speed, which is quiet and also uses less energy.
- Smart thermostat: With a smart thermostat, you can manipulate the air conditioner remotely.
- Dehumidifier: A dehumidifier reduces the humidity that makes the weather sticky in Dallas.

How Much Does AC installation Dallas Cost?
What Affects the Price
- Type and brand of AC
- Size of your home
- Need for new ducts or repairs
- City permits
Average Prices
Most AC installation Dallas cost between $3,500 and $7,500.
Payment and Warranty Options
Many companies offer payment plans. A warranty covers any repairs if the AC breaks or some of its parts fail.

How to Take Care of Your New AC
Easy Maintenance Tips
- Change air filters every month.
- Keep the outside unit clean and clear of leaves.
- Don’t block vents inside your home.
When to Call a Pro for Checkups
Have a professional check your AC once a year. They clean and fix small problems before they get big.
